I work for an electricity supplier, therefore need the ability to go off road, checking overhead lines. The car performs well with muddy terrain.
It's very comfortable to drive but the rear passenger seat's very straight.
We have the five-door VX version and have been delighted with it. If driven carefully, you can easily achieve 45+ mpg on a decent run. It has lots of space and cabin has good 'feel' about it.
It is now three years old and has performed faultlessly. The only minus point would be that rear door which doesn't open as fully as, say, the Honda CRV.
I bought this three-door diesel new a year ago but soon realised the three-door was a huge mistake, being far too small.
It was noisy at most speeds, particularly at 60-70mph. The rear door not opening fully drove me crazy. Last week I thankfully got rid of the car.
I use a D4-D VX mostly on the motorway. To drive it is fantastic. I believe the brand new model is out during 2005.
The New D4-D is great and I am going to get it.
I have done 45,000 in two years and I have not had any engine problems.
